SEP 27, 2023 This Information Place article delivers an overview of household home loan lending in 2022 based upon the data collected underneath the Residence Property finance loan Disclosure Act (HMDA). HMDA is an information selection, reporting, and disclosure statute enacted in 1975. HMDA data are employed to help in pinpointing regardless of whether money establishments are serving the housing credit wants in their area communities; facilitate community entities’ distribution of cash to area communities to entice personal financial commitment; and help recognize doable discriminatory lending styles and enforce antidiscrimination statutes.

For regions where a hundred and fifteen % of the community median residence benefit exceeds the baseline conforming loan limit, the relevant loan limit are going to be increased when compared to the baseline loan Restrict. HERA establishes the superior-cost area Restrict in Those people areas as a multiple of the area median home benefit, though location a "ceiling" at one hundred fifty % with the baseline Restrict.
